Output dd3aa3015462048ff534cb7e7fae1df127192a9c41b215bbd086561d234561b7:2

value
965781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36085543734558b514324bbac24eacc08564a5bc OP_EQUAL
address
36ciPtnxLrWU5edsPQzjq78ese92gDER6k
transaction
dd3aa3015462048ff534cb7e7fae1df127192a9c41b215bbd086561d234561b7
spent
true